Richmond Hill is a rapidly growing Toronto suburb in York Region with a majority Chinese population in many of its newer residential developments, alongside significant South Asian and Middle Eastern communities, creating strong demand for Mandarin-, Cantonese-, and Farsi-speaking therapists who can work within East Asian and Iranian cultural frameworks. The city's affluent suburban character and proximity to Toronto's tech and finance economy create a population with both the means and motivation to seek therapy, though help-seeking stigma in some East Asian and Middle Eastern communities remains a consideration. Mackenzie Health provides institutional mental health resources, with many residents also accessing the broader Greater Toronto Area therapy ecosystem. Richmond Hill's fast growth and relatively new development mean community ties can be shallow, and therapists frequently address social isolation and the challenge of belonging in a transient suburban environment.

Psychoeducational Therapy therapists in Richmond Hill, Ontario, Canada Statistics

Psychoeducational Therapy therapists in Richmond Hill, Ontario, Canada average 12 years of experience and charge around $175 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(88%), Depression (83%), and Trauma and PTSD (80%).
